Network Infrastructure Engineer Jobs in the Midlands

Network Infrastructure Engineer
England > Midlands

The median Network Infrastructure Engineer salary in the Midlands is £50,000 per year, according to job vacancies posted during the 6 months leading to 12 June 2024.
